Description
A comforting dish featuring tender chicken thighs simmered with ranch seasoning, pepperoncini peppers, and butter for a flavorful experience.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s chicken thighs (skinless)
- 1 packet ranch dressing mix
- 1 cup pepperoncini peppers (with juice)
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ter (cut into pieces)
- 1 cup low-sodium chicken broth
Instructions
- Pat the chicken thighs dry and season lightly with salt and pepper.
- In the slow cooker, layer the chicken thighs, followed by the ranch dressing mix and pepperoncini peppers.
- Dot the chicken with pieces of butter and pour the chicken broth over it, ensuring the chicken is submerged.
- Cover the slow cooker and c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 3-4 hours.
- Once done, shred the chicken with two forks and pour some of the sauce over it before serving.
- Garnish with fresh herbs, if desired.
Notes
Avoid lifting the lid during cooking to maintain heat.
